K. Agrawal, A. Benoit, L. Magnan, and Y. Robert, Scheduling algorithms for workflow optimization Also available as research report, Proceedings of the International Parallel and Distributed Processing Symposium (IPDPS), 2010.

A. Andrei, M. Schmitz, P. Eles, Z. Peng, and B. M. , Overheadconscious voltage selection for dynamic and leakage energy reduction of time-constrained systems, Proceedings of the conference on Design, Automation and Test in Europe (DATE), p.10518, 2004.

M. A. Bender, S. Chakrabarti, and S. Muthukrishnan, Flow and stretch metrics for scheduling continuous job streams, Proceedings of SODA'98, 1998.

A. Benoit, P. Renaud-goud, and Y. Robert, Performance and energy optimization of concurrent pipelined applications, 2010 IEEE International Symposium on Parallel & Distributed Processing (IPDPS), 2009.
DOI : 10.1109/IPDPS.2010.5470483

URL : https://hal.archives-ouvertes.fr/hal-01062547

A. Benoit, P. Renaud-goud, Y. Robert, L. Lyon, and F. , Sharing Resources for Performance and Energy Optimization of Concurrent Streaming Applications, 2010 22nd International Symposium on Computer Architecture and High Performance Computing, 2010.
DOI : 10.1109/SBAC-PAD.2010.19

URL : https://hal.archives-ouvertes.fr/hal-00457323

A. Benoit and Y. Robert, Mapping pipeline skeletons onto heterogeneous platforms, Journal of Parallel and Distributed Computing, vol.68, issue.6, pp.790-808, 2008.
DOI : 10.1016/j.jpdc.2007.11.004

URL : https://hal.archives-ouvertes.fr/hal-00118921

A. Benoit and Y. Robert, Complexity results for throughput and latency optimization of replicated and data-parallel workflows. Algorithmica, pp.453-461, 2009.
URL : https://hal.archives-ouvertes.fr/hal-00803515

A. Benoit, Y. Robert, and E. Thierry, ON THE COMPLEXITY OF MAPPING LINEAR CHAIN APPLICATIONS ONTO HETEROGENEOUS PLATFORMS, Parallel Processing Letters, vol.19, issue.03, pp.383-397, 2009.
DOI : 10.1142/S0129626409000298

URL : https://hal.archives-ouvertes.fr/hal-00786381

D. P. Bunde, Power-aware scheduling for makespan and flow, Proceedings of the ACM Symposium on Parallelism in Algorithms and Architectures (SPAA), pp.190-196, 2006.
DOI : 10.1145/1148109.1148140

URL : http://arxiv.org/abs/cs/0605126

J. Chen and L. Thiele, Energy-efficient task partition for periodic realtime tasks on platforms with dual processing elements, Proceedings of International Conference on Parallel and Distributed Systems (ICPADS), pp.161-168, 2008.

S. Cho and R. G. Melhem, On the Interplay of Parallelization, Program Performance, and Energy Consumption, IEEE Transactions on Parallel and Distributed Systems, vol.21, issue.3, pp.342-353, 2010.
DOI : 10.1109/TPDS.2009.41

M. Cole, Bringing skeletons out of the closet: a pragmatic manifesto for skeletal parallel programming, Parallel Computing, vol.30, issue.3, pp.389-406, 2004.
DOI : 10.1016/j.parco.2003.12.002

. Datacutter, . Datacutter, and . Project, Middleware for Filtering Large Archival Scientific Datasets in a Grid Environment

M. R. Garey and D. S. Johnson, Computers and Intractability; A Guide to the Theory of NP-Completeness, 1990.

F. Gruian and K. Kuchcinski, LEneS, Proceedings of the 2001 conference on Asia South Pacific design automation , ASP-DAC '01, pp.449-455, 2001.
DOI : 10.1145/370155.370511

S. L. Hary and F. Ozgüner, Precedence-constrained task allocation onto point-to-point networks for pipelined execution, IEEE Transactions on Parallel and Distributed Systems, vol.10, issue.8, pp.838-851, 1999.
DOI : 10.1109/71.790601

Y. Hotta, M. Sato, H. Kimura, S. Matsuoka, T. Boku et al., Profile-based optimization of power performance by using dynamic voltage scaling on a PC cluster, Proceedings 20th IEEE International Parallel & Distributed Processing Symposium, p.340, 2006.
DOI : 10.1109/IPDPS.2006.1639597

T. Huang, Y. Tsai, and E. T. Chu, A Near-optimal Solution for the Heterogeneous Multi-processor Single-level Voltage Setup Problem, 2007 IEEE International Parallel and Distributed Processing Symposium, p.57, 2007.
DOI : 10.1109/IPDPS.2007.370247

T. Ishihara and H. Yasuura, Voltage scheduling problem for dynamically variable voltage processors, Proceedings of the 1998 international symposium on Low power electronics and design , ISLPED '98, pp.197-202, 1998.
DOI : 10.1145/280756.280894

URL : http://citeseerx.ist.psu.edu/viewdoc/summary?doi=

N. T. Karonis, B. Toonen, and I. Foster, MPICH-G2: A Grid-enabled implementation of the Message Passing Interface, Journal of Parallel and Distributed Computing, vol.63, issue.5, pp.551-563, 2003.
DOI : 10.1016/S0743-7315(03)00002-9

P. Langen and B. Juurlink, Leakage-Aware Multiprocessor Scheduling, Journal of Signal Processing Systems, vol.74, issue.8, pp.73-88, 2009.
DOI : 10.1007/s11265-008-0176-8

M. P. Mills, The internet begins with coal. Environment and Climate News, p.page, 1999.

F. Rabhi and S. Gorlatch, Patterns and Skeletons for Parallel and Distributed Computing, 2002.
DOI : 10.1007/978-1-4471-0097-3

J. Subhlok and G. Vondran, Optimal mapping of sequences of data parallel tasks, Principles and Practice of Parallel Programming (PPoPP), 1995.

J. Subhlok and G. Vondran, Optimal latency-throughput tradeoffs for data parallel pipelines, Proceedings of the eighth annual ACM symposium on Parallel algorithms and architectures , SPAA '96, 1996.
DOI : 10.1145/237502.237508

K. Taura and A. A. Chien, A heuristic algorithm for mapping communicating tasks on heterogeneous resources, Proceedings 9th Heterogeneous Computing Workshop (HCW 2000) (Cat. No.PR00556), pp.102-115, 2000.
DOI : 10.1109/HCW.2000.843736

G. Varatkar and R. Marculescu, Communication-aware task scheduling and voltage selection for total systems energy minimization, ICCAD-2003. International Conference on Computer Aided Design (IEEE Cat. No.03CH37486), p.510, 2003.
DOI : 10.1109/ICCAD.2003.159732

N. Vydyanathan, U. Catalyurek, T. Kurc, P. Sadayappan, and J. Saltz, A Duplication Based Algorithm for Optimizing Latency Under Throughput Constraints for Streaming Workflows, 2008 37th International Conference on Parallel Processing, pp.254-261, 2008.
DOI : 10.1109/ICPP.2008.68

N. Vydyanathan, U. Catalyurek, T. Kurc, P. Saddayappan, and J. Saltz, Toward Optimizing Latency Under Throughput Constraints for Application Workflows on Clusters, Euro-Par'07, pp.173-183, 2007.
DOI : 10.1007/978-3-540-74466-5_20

Q. Wu, J. Gao, M. Zhu, N. Rao, J. Huang et al., Self-Adaptive Configuration of Visualization Pipeline Over Wide-Area Networks, IEEE Transactions on Computers, vol.57, issue.1, pp.55-68, 2008.
DOI : 10.1109/TC.2007.70777

Q. Wu and Y. Gu, Supporting Distributed Application Workflows in Heterogeneous Computing Environments, 2008 14th IEEE International Conference on Parallel and Distributed Systems, pp.3-10, 2008.
DOI : 10.1109/ICPADS.2008.40

R. Xu, D. Mossé, and R. Melhem, Minimizing expected energy in real-time embedded systems, Proceedings of the 5th ACM international conference on Embedded software , EMSOFT '05, pp.251-254, 2005.
DOI : 10.1145/1086228.1086274

R. Xu, D. Mossé, and R. Melhem, Minimizing expected energy consumption in real-time systems through dynamic voltage scaling, ACM Transactions on Computer Systems, vol.25, issue.4, p.9, 2007.
DOI : 10.1145/1314299.1314300